Name:T421630 Perkins 400 Series Engine Oil Pressure Sensor

Product Description

T421630 Perkins 400 Series Engine Oil Pressure Sensor (Oil Sender Unit) — Also widely used in construction machinery such as John Deere, its primary function is to monitor pressure within the main oil gallery and trigger a low-pressure alarm.

I. Core Information


OE Part Number: T421630 (Perkins)

Type: Oil Pressure Sensor / Oil Sender Unit

Function: Monitors oil pressure in the engine's main oil gallery; transmits signals to the instrument panel or ECU; triggers an alarm when pressure drops too low to protect the engine.

Alternative Models: Generic oil pressure sensors compatible with the Perkins 400 Series (e.g., featuring 1/8 NPT threads and a 0.8 bar alarm point).

IV. Working Principle


The sensor is installed in the engine's main oil gallery; its internal pressure-sensitive element deforms in response to oil pressure, thereby altering the internal resistance or voltage signal output. 

Normal Pressure: The signal remains within the normal range, and the instrument panel displays a normal oil pressure reading. Pressure Too Low (<0.8 bar): The sensor triggers a switching signal; the ECU or instrument cluster illuminates the oil pressure warning light to indicate low oil levels, pump failure, or a blockage in the oil passages. 



**Installation Guidelines**

Thread the sensor into the 1/8 NPT port on the main oil gallery; use a wrench to tighten it moderately to ensure a leak-proof seal.

Ensure secure wiring connections and verify that the waterproof seals are intact.

After installation, start the engine and observe the oil pressure gauge or warning light to confirm proper operation.

**Common Faults**

Oil warning light remains constantly lit: Sensor failure, wiring short circuit, or actual low oil pressure.

Oil warning light fails to illuminate: Sensor open circuit, wiring open circuit, or instrument cluster malfunction.

**Troubleshooting Methods**

Measure resistance with a multimeter: At idle with normal oil pressure, the reading should be approximately 50–200 Ω; with the engine off or under low pressure, the reading should be approximately 0 Ω (indicating an alarm condition).

Bypass the sensor by short-circuiting its wiring: If the warning light illuminates, the sensor is defective; if it does not illuminate, inspect the wiring and the instrument cluster.

Replace the sensor with a new unit to perform a test.
